Hi team,

Before I hand off the 3.2 release, please note the humidity sensor drift reported on Verdana controllers in the Elmbrook trial site. Drift exceeds 4% after roughly ten days of continuous operation; firmware 3.2.1 adds an automatic recalibration cycle every 72 hours. Support should advise growers to install 3.2.1 and trigger a manual recalibration once. The hotfix bundle must be verified before distribution, so I'm including the signing key used for the 3.2.1 packages below.

release key, fahof-yagap: bky3_m5d

Ticket: OPS-1193 — Monthly partitions not rotating on Crabapple Metrics

Hey team — quick heads up for anyone fielding calls about missing October data. The partition manager on the Fernmouth cluster was pointed at the wrong database role, so the job that creates next-month tables by the 25th silently failed and writes spilled into the default partition. We've repartitioned and backfilled, so dashboards should look normal again. Last piece: the rotation job needs its own DB password in the env file, which goes on the line below.

sealed setting: ARCHIVE_KEY3=c59

## Kickoff Notes — ChipGate Reader

Quick recap for the Harborfell Marathon setup: the trackside timing-chip readers need firmware flashed before Thursday's dry run, and the mat at the 10k split has been flaky, so test it twice. Spare antennas are in the blue crate. Don't reorder cabling without checking first — it's mapped to the scoring van. All hardware questions go to the lead listed below.

approver of yahig-kagup = Ralok Sorael

**Action item 3 — tighten batch limits in Shelfwright imports**

Owner: catalogue team. During the Brindlemoor Library incident, a plugin pushed 400k MARC-ish records in one go and the dedupe pass ate all the heap. Not the plugin author's fault, honestly — our docs never said what a sane batch looks like.

So: we're publishing hard limits, and plugin authors should chunk accordingly. Anything over the caps gets rejected with a retry hint instead of silently queued. Here are the constants we'll enforce starting next release.

constants for yaduf-fahag:
BUDGETS = {
    "kelix": 528,
    "briwyn": 734,
}